The devil is lurking in a church basement puppet show in Cypress, Texas. And his name is…Tyrone. He may look like an innocent sock puppet, but when he infiltrates the angst-ridden church youth group and takes possession of Jason’s arm, all Hell breaks loose. Spectacularly foul-mouthed and wickedly scandalous, Tyrone shocks the congregation with his outrageous insinuations, exposing their deepest secrets—and teaching us all about what it means to be human. A smashing success on Broadway and now in London, this fast-paced irreverent comedy is the Texas playwright’s Alley debut. The New York Times called the play “Darkly delightful” and The New Yorker described it as “Sesame Street meets The Exorcist.”
